Political factors
Government healthcare spending policies are a major driver for companies like STERIS. These policies directly shape how much money hospitals and other healthcare providers have to spend on crucial items like infection prevention products and services. For instance, if a government decides to increase its budget for public health programs or hospital infrastructure improvements, it can open up substantial new markets for STERIS's solutions. In 2024, many governments globally are focusing on strengthening healthcare systems post-pandemic, which could translate into increased demand for advanced sterilization and infection control technologies.
STERIS, as a global medical device and services company, is significantly impacted by international trade regulations and tariffs. Changes in these policies can directly affect the cost of sourcing raw materials and components from various countries, influencing overall production expenses. For instance, in 2024, ongoing trade dialogues between major economies could lead to adjustments in import duties for specialized medical equipment parts, potentially increasing STERIS's cost of goods sold.
Protectionist measures implemented by nations can create barriers to entry or increase operational costs for companies like STERIS. Higher tariffs on imported medical supplies, for example, could make it more expensive for STERIS to distribute its products in certain markets or to procure necessary components. This necessitates careful monitoring of global trade policies to adapt pricing and supply chain strategies effectively.
Conversely, favorable trade agreements can present opportunities for STERIS to expand its market reach and reduce logistical expenses. As of early 2025, the potential for new trade pacts or the strengthening of existing ones could lower tariffs on STERIS's finished goods, making them more competitive in international markets and potentially boosting sales volumes.
Political stability in STERIS's key operating regions is crucial. For instance, geopolitical tensions in Eastern Europe, which escalated significantly in 2022 and continued through 2023 and into 2024, could impact supply chains for components or raw materials. STERIS's diversified global footprint, with manufacturing and distribution centers across North America, Europe, and Asia, helps buffer against localized political instability and potential disruptions to market access or investment plans.
Public Health Policies and Preparedness
Government policies focused on public health, particularly in response to and preparation for health crises, significantly influence the market for infection prevention and control solutions. Steris, as a provider of these critical products and services, benefits from increased demand when governments prioritize these areas.
The COVID-19 pandemic highlighted the importance of preparedness, leading to greater investment in sterilization, disinfection, and critical care equipment. This trend is expected to continue as nations bolster their public health infrastructure. For instance, many countries are increasing budgets for healthcare system resilience, which directly translates to opportunities for companies like Steris. In 2024, global government spending on public health initiatives saw an estimated 7% increase compared to 2023, driven by ongoing pandemic preparedness efforts.
Furthermore, policies aimed at reducing hospital-acquired infections (HAIs) are a key driver. Initiatives that mandate or incentivize lower HAI rates encourage healthcare facilities to adopt advanced sterilization and infection control technologies. Studies from 2024 indicate that HAIs cost healthcare systems billions annually, reinforcing the economic rationale behind such preventative measures and the demand for effective solutions.

Healthcare System Reforms
Ongoing healthcare system reforms significantly impact STERIS's market. For instance, the Inflation Reduction Act of 2022 in the U.S. aims to lower prescription drug costs and extend Affordable Care Act (ACA) subsidies, potentially influencing overall healthcare spending and the adoption of new medical technologies. These reforms can alter patient access to care and the financial stability of healthcare providers, directly affecting the demand for STERIS's surgical equipment, sterilization solutions, and infection prevention products.
Changes in how healthcare is delivered and financed are critical. Efforts to shift towards value-based care models, where providers are reimbursed based on patient outcomes rather than the volume of services, could encourage greater investment in efficient and effective medical technologies, a segment where STERIS operates. Conversely, budget constraints within healthcare systems, driven by policy changes, might lead to slower capital expenditure cycles for hospitals, impacting STERIS's sales of large equipment.

Economic factors
Global healthcare expenditure is a significant economic engine for STERIS. Projections for 2024-2025 show national health spending continuing to outpace GDP growth, fueled by demographic shifts like aging populations and a rising demand for advanced medical services and technologies.
For instance, the World Health Organization (WHO) reported that global health spending grew by an average of 4.5% annually between 2000 and 2019, and this trend is expected to persist. This sustained increase in healthcare investment directly translates into a larger, more robust market for STERIS's critical infection prevention, surgical, and procedural solutions.
Economic downturns can significantly impact healthcare spending. For instance, during a recession, both government budgets and individual finances tighten, potentially reducing demand for Steris's capital equipment and services, especially for non-essential procedures. In 2023, global economic growth slowed, and while healthcare is somewhat resilient, discretionary spending within healthcare can be affected.
Conversely, periods of economic expansion generally bolster healthcare investment. As economies grow, hospitals and healthcare systems often have more capital available for upgrades, new technology adoption, and expansion projects, which directly benefits Steris's product and service offerings. The IMF projected global GDP growth to be around 3.1% for 2024, indicating a potentially supportive environment for capital expenditures in healthcare.
Consumer disposable income also plays a role, albeit indirectly, in the demand for private healthcare services. Higher disposable income can lead individuals to opt for elective procedures or seek higher quality care, which, while not directly Steris's end consumer, influences the overall healthcare market dynamics and the financial health of its clients.
Inflationary pressures continue to impact STERIS, driving up the costs of essential raw materials, manufacturing processes, and transportation. While fiscal year 2024 saw some stabilization in supply chain expenses, effectively managing these ongoing costs remains a crucial factor for maintaining profitability.
STERIS's capacity to offset these rising expenses by adjusting its product pricing is a significant determinant of its financial performance. For instance, in fiscal year 2024, the company reported that its pricing actions helped to mitigate some of the inflationary impacts on its gross margins.
Currency Exchange Rate Fluctuations
As a global player, STERIS's financial results are directly influenced by how different currencies perform against the U.S. dollar. When the dollar strengthens, revenue earned in foreign markets translates into fewer dollars, potentially impacting the company's reported earnings and overall financial health.
For instance, in fiscal year 2023, STERIS reported that foreign currency headwinds had a modest negative impact on its reported revenue and earnings per share. The company actively manages this exposure through various financial instruments and operational strategies to mitigate potential downsides.

Research and Development Investment Trends
Economic conditions significantly shape research and development (R&D) investment within the healthcare sector. In 2024, global healthcare R&D spending was projected to reach approximately $250 billion, a figure that directly impacts the demand for STERIS's sterilization solutions. When healthcare providers and medical device manufacturers invest heavily in R&D, it often spurs the creation of novel medical technologies. These advancements frequently require sophisticated and specialized sterilization processes, presenting a direct growth avenue for STERIS.
Conversely, periods of economic downturn or uncertainty can lead to a contraction in R&D budgets across the industry. For instance, if economic headwinds in 2025 cause a 5% reduction in new device development funding by major medical technology companies, it could translate to a slower pipeline of new products needing STERIS's advanced sterilization services. This slowdown in innovation directly impacts STERIS's opportunity to secure new contracts for its sterilization technologies.

Sociological factors
The global population is getting older. By 2050, it's projected that one in six people worldwide will be 65 or older, a significant jump from one in ten in 2020. This demographic shift means more people will experience chronic diseases and conditions related to aging.
This growing older population directly fuels demand for healthcare services, including surgeries and ongoing medical care. For companies like STERIS, which specialize in infection prevention and procedural products, this trend translates into a larger market for their essential offerings.
Public and patient awareness regarding healthcare-associated infections (HAIs) and patient safety has significantly increased. This heightened awareness directly fuels demand for more rigorous infection control protocols, a core area of expertise for STERIS.
The societal emphasis on patient safety encourages healthcare institutions to allocate more resources towards advanced sterilization technologies and best practices. For instance, in 2023, the CDC reported that HAIs affected an estimated 1.7 million patients in U.S. acute care hospitals, underscoring the critical need for effective infection prevention solutions that STERIS provides.
Shifting global lifestyles, including dietary habits and environmental exposures, are directly linked to the increasing prevalence of various diseases. This trend, particularly the rise in non-communicable diseases (NCDs), is a significant driver for healthcare demand.
For instance, the World Health Organization reported in 2023 that NCDs, such as cardiovascular diseases and diabetes, account for approximately 74% of all deaths globally. This escalating burden necessitates more advanced medical interventions and a higher volume of surgical procedures, directly benefiting companies like STERIS that supply critical equipment and services for these operations.
Workforce Demographics in Healthcare
The availability of skilled healthcare professionals, particularly those in infection control and sterile processing, directly impacts the adoption and efficacy of STERIS's offerings. For instance, in 2024, the U.S. Bureau of Labor Statistics projected a 6% growth for registered nurses through 2031, but persistent shortages in specialized areas remain a concern.
Changes in workforce demographics, such as an aging nursing population and increasing demand for specialized skills, can create a significant need for STERIS's more automated and user-friendly solutions. This trend is evident as many hospitals grapple with staffing challenges, seeking technologies that can optimize workflows and reduce reliance on manual processes.

Technological factors
STERIS's market position is heavily influenced by ongoing advancements in sterilization technologies. Innovations like low-temperature sterilization, vaporized hydrogen peroxide (VHP), electron beam (e-beam), and UV-C disinfection are continuously reshaping the landscape for medical device reprocessing.
To maintain competitiveness, STERIS must prioritize research and development, ensuring its product portfolio includes state-of-the-art solutions. This is crucial for addressing the needs of increasingly complex and heat-sensitive medical devices, a growing segment of the healthcare market.
The increasing adoption of AI and automation in healthcare, projected to reach over $150 billion globally by 2027, offers STERIS significant opportunities to enhance its sterilization equipment and services. This trend allows for more efficient sterilization cycles, predictive maintenance to reduce downtime on critical equipment, and advanced data analytics for better infection control monitoring within healthcare facilities.
The healthcare landscape is rapidly evolving with the rise of digital health platforms, the proliferation of IoT-enabled medical devices, and the increasing adoption of remote monitoring solutions. This digital transformation directly fuels a growing demand for integrated, connected infection prevention systems that can seamlessly manage data and ensure patient safety across various care settings.
STERIS is well-positioned to capitalize on these technological advancements. By developing and offering smart solutions, the company can provide customers with enhanced capabilities for real-time tracking of sterilization processes, efficient inventory management, and responsive remote technical support. For instance, the global digital health market was valued at approximately $371.8 billion in 2023 and is projected to grow significantly, indicating a substantial opportunity for companies like STERIS that can integrate their offerings into this expanding ecosystem.
Development of New Medical Devices and Therapies
The medical technology landscape is constantly evolving, with new devices and therapies emerging at an impressive pace. For instance, the global market for minimally invasive surgical instruments was projected to reach approximately $34 billion by 2024, highlighting the demand for advanced solutions. STERIS must stay ahead of this curve by developing and offering sterilization methods that can safely and effectively handle these innovative products, from sophisticated implants to intricate drug delivery systems. This requires continuous investment in research and development to ensure their sterilization technologies remain compatible with the latest advancements in healthcare.
STERIS's ability to adapt its sterilization portfolio is crucial for maintaining its competitive edge. The introduction of novel materials and complex designs in medical devices, such as advanced robotic surgery tools or bio-integrated implants, often necessitates specialized sterilization processes beyond traditional methods. For example, the market for implantable medical devices alone was valued at over $130 billion in 2023, with significant growth driven by new product introductions. STERIS's focus on developing flexible and customizable sterilization solutions, including advanced ethylene oxide and vaporized hydrogen peroxide technologies, directly addresses these evolving needs.

Legal factors
STERIS navigates a complex web of stringent healthcare regulations, a critical legal factor influencing its operations. The company must adhere to national and international standards set by bodies like the U.S. Food and Drug Administration (FDA) and the European Medicines Agency (EMA).
Compliance with evolving rules for medical device approval, Good Manufacturing Practices (GMP), and product safety is non-negotiable for market entry and to stave off significant penalties. For instance, in 2024, the FDA continued its focus on cybersecurity for medical devices, requiring manufacturers like STERIS to implement robust security measures throughout a device's lifecycle.
STERIS operates under stringent environmental regulations, particularly concerning waste management and chemical usage, which directly influence its manufacturing and product development. For instance, the Resource Conservation and Recovery Act (RCRA) in the United States dictates how hazardous waste, potentially generated from sterilization processes or the formulation of cleaning agents, must be handled and disposed of. Failure to comply can result in significant fines and operational disruptions.
Compliance with effluence and emissions standards, such as those set by the Clean Water Act and Clean Air Act, is paramount for STERIS. The company must manage by-products from sterilization methods, like ethylene oxide, to minimize environmental impact. This regulatory landscape is a key driver for STERIS to invest in and develop more sustainable, eco-friendly solutions and technologies to meet evolving environmental protection mandates.
STERIS operates under stringent product liability and patient safety laws, making compliance critical. These regulations hold manufacturers accountable for the safety and effectiveness of their sterilization and infection prevention solutions. Failure to meet these standards, such as those enforced by the FDA in the US, can lead to significant legal repercussions and damage to STERIS's reputation.
To mitigate these risks, STERIS must maintain rigorous testing and quality control protocols for all its products. For instance, the Medical Device Regulation (MDR) in Europe, fully implemented by May 2021, imposes strict requirements on manufacturers regarding safety and performance, impacting STERIS's market access and product development.
Data Privacy and Security Regulations (e.g., HIPAA, GDPR)
With the healthcare industry's increasing reliance on digital platforms, data privacy and security regulations such as HIPAA in the United States and GDPR in Europe present significant legal considerations for STERIS. These laws mandate robust protection for sensitive patient information, which is critical for companies offering connected solutions and services that may interact with or process such data, even indirectly.
STERIS's commitment to compliance is paramount to avoid substantial penalties and maintain customer trust. For instance, the GDPR can impose fines up to 4% of annual global turnover or €20 million, whichever is higher, for violations related to personal data processing. Similarly, HIPAA violations can result in penalties ranging from $100 to $50,000 per violation, with annual maximums reaching $1.5 million for repeat offenses.

Environmental factors
The healthcare industry is increasingly prioritizing sustainability, driving demand for reduced environmental impact in both operations and product lifecycles. STERIS is responding to this trend by developing greener sterilization solutions, exploring recyclable packaging options, and enhancing the energy efficiency of its equipment.
For instance, in 2023, the healthcare sector's waste management costs in the US alone were estimated to be over $20 billion, highlighting the financial incentive for eco-friendly practices. STERIS's commitment to innovation in this area positions it to capture a growing market share for sustainable healthcare technologies, potentially leading to increased revenue streams and enhanced brand reputation.
STERIS operates under increasingly stringent regulations governing medical waste, encompassing both hazardous materials and the significant volume of single-use plastics prevalent in healthcare. These rules directly impact how STERIS designs its products and delivers its services, pushing for greater efficiency and reduced environmental footprint.
The company is compelled to innovate, focusing on developing solutions that either minimize waste creation at the source or enable more straightforward and environmentally sound disposal methods for its products and any associated by-products. For instance, in 2023, the global healthcare waste market was valued at approximately $30 billion, with a significant portion attributed to single-use items, highlighting the scale of the challenge and opportunity.
STERIS's manufacturing processes and the operation of its sterilization equipment inherently require significant energy. This reliance on energy translates directly into a carbon footprint, a key environmental consideration.
In response, STERIS is actively pursuing enhanced energy efficiency across its worldwide facilities and product lines. This strategic focus aims to curb carbon emissions, aligning with their corporate responsibility targets.
Furthermore, this commitment to sustainability is driven by growing expectations from customers and investors who increasingly prioritize climate consciousness in their partnerships and investment decisions. For instance, in fiscal year 2023, STERIS reported a reduction in Scope 1 and Scope 2 greenhouse gas emissions intensity by 12% compared to their fiscal year 2020 baseline, demonstrating tangible progress in their environmental stewardship efforts.

Climate Change Impact and Adaptation
Climate change presents significant operational risks for STERIS. Extreme weather events, such as the increased frequency of hurricanes and floods observed in recent years, can directly impact manufacturing facilities and disrupt global supply chains. For instance, a severe weather event in a key manufacturing region could halt production of critical medical devices or sterilization equipment, leading to service interruptions for healthcare providers. STERIS's reliance on a complex global network of suppliers and distribution channels means that even localized climate disruptions can have cascading effects on its ability to deliver essential products and services.
Adapting to these evolving environmental factors is crucial for STERIS's resilience. The company needs to proactively assess climate-related vulnerabilities across its operations and supply chain. This includes evaluating the physical risks to its facilities, such as those located in flood plains or areas prone to extreme heat, and the potential for disruptions to transportation networks. Geographical diversification of manufacturing and warehousing, coupled with robust business continuity and disaster recovery plans, are essential strategies to mitigate these impacts and ensure uninterrupted service delivery to its customers in the healthcare sector.
